12/22/2023 0 Comments Sky pencil holly light requirements![]() ![]() Overwatering, poor air circulation, and overcrowding can all contribute to the development and spread of web blight. The fungus that causes web blight thrives in warm, humid conditions and can spread rapidly under these conditions. As the disease progresses, the affected foliage will turn brown and eventually die off. It is characterized by the presence of a white, web-like material that forms on the stems and leaves of the plant. Web blight, also known as Rhizoctonia web blight, is a fungal disease that affects a variety of plants, including Sky Pencil Holly. One of the most common issues that gardeners encounter with this plant is web blight. Web BlightĮven though Sky Pencil Holly is hardy and requires little care, it can still be affected by a few diseases and pests. A fungicide may also be necessary to control the spread of the disease, but it is important to follow label instructions carefully. The infected areas should be removed and disposed of properly, and any pruning tools should be disinfected with a solution of one part bleach to nine parts water. If Botryosphaeria canker is detected in a Sky Pencil Holly, prompt treatment is necessary to prevent the spread of infection. How to Treat and Prevent Botryosphaeria Canker Additionally, it is important to avoid over-pruning, which can weaken the plant and make it more susceptible to disease. It is important to prune with clean, sharp tools and to avoid leaving stubs, which can attract pests and pathogens. Pruning is necessary to remove any dead or diseased wood, which can serve as a site of infection for the fungus. It is important to monitor soil moisture levels, improve drainage if necessary, and use a balanced fertilizer according to the plant’s needs.Īnother important factor in preventing Botryosphaeria canker is proper pruning. Stressed Sky Pencil Hollies are more susceptible to fungal infections due to poor soil conditions, over or under watering, or a lack of proper nutrition. One of the most important steps in preventing Botryosphaeria canker is to maintain proper plant health. Fortunately, there are ways to prevent and control Botryosphaeria canker in Sky Pencil Hollies. This disease can cause the bark to crack and the plant to dieback, leading to stunted growth or even death if left untreated. Botryosphaeria Cankerīotryosphaeria canker is a fungal disease that can affect a wide range of woody plants, including Sky Pencil Hollies. Sky Pencil Holly is a popular plant that can add a touch of elegance and vertical interest to any garden or landscape. When planted in containers, Sky Pencil Holly can add a touch of elegance to a patio or entryway. It can also be used to create a low-maintenance hedge or screen that requires little pruning. ![]() Its upright habit makes it an excellent choice for creating vertical interest in a garden, whether as a specimen plant or as a backdrop for other plants. In terms of landscape design, Sky Pencil Holly is a versatile plant that can be used in a variety of ways. This plant is also highly resistant to pests and diseases, making it an ideal low-maintenance plant for busy gardeners. It prefers moist, well-draining soil but can tolerate a range of soil types, including clay and sand. It is hardy in USDA Zones 5 to 9, and it can thrive in full sun or partial shade. One of the most appealing aspects of Sky Pencil Holly is its adaptability to a wide range of growing conditions. The berries provide food for birds, making this plant an excellent addition to wildlife gardens. It produces small, inconspicuous flowers in the spring that eventually give way to small, black berries in the fall. Its dense, dark green foliage is glossy and leathery, and it adds a touch of elegance to any landscape. The plant gets its name from its slender, columnar shape, which can reach up to 10 feet tall but typically grows to 6 to 8 feet in height. It is widely used as a vertical accent plant, a backdrop for other plants, or a low-maintenance screen in both residential and commercial landscapes. This evergreen shrub is from Japan, and it is highly valued for its smooth, straight growth, dense foliage, and unique look. Sky Pencil Holly, also known as Ilex crenata ‘Sky Pencil,’ is a versatile and elegant plant that has become increasingly popular in recent years.
